What maintenance does a laser coding machine need?

Laser coding needs very little maintenance – mainly periodic lens cleaning and checking the beam path and interlocks; there are no printheads, inks or solvents to replace. SHICAI laser units are built for continuous operation, so planned downtime is minimal compared with any ink-based coder.

The biggest risk is a dirty lens lowering mark quality, which a quick clean resolves.

Dark or colored plastics can be marked by adjusting wavelength and parameters; safety interlocks keep the beam enclosed.

Key points:

  • Choose Fiber for metals, CO2 for non-metal packaging (paper, glass, PET), and UV for plastics and electronics where heat control matters.
  • Laser is favored on pharmaceutical lines for tamper-proof serialization and on high-speed lines where running cost must stay near zero.
  • Upfront cost is higher than inkjet, but there are no cartridges, make-up fluid or printheads to replace – only periodic lens cleaning.
